Departure: | Wilmington, DE |
Arrival: | Richmond, VA |
Fastest route: | 4h 41min |
Distance: | 337km |
Cheapest route: | $53 |
Transfers: | Between 0 and 1 |
Train companies: | Amtrak |
One Passenger / One Trip
5:22am
Wilmington, DE
Wilmington
10:03am
Richmond, VA
Richmond - Main Street Station
4h 41min
Amtrak
Northeast Regional
$53
6:55am
Wilmington, DE
Wilmington
5:15pm
Richmond, VA
Richmond - Main Street Station
10h 20min
+
$246
6:55am
Wilmington, DE
Wilmington
2:25pm
Washington, DC
Washington - Union Station
7h 30min
Amtrak
Northeast Regional
$218
0h 5min layover
2:30pm
Washington, DC
Washington - Union Station
5:15pm
Richmond, VA
Richmond - Main Street Station
2h 45min
Amtrak
Northeast Regional
$28
12:24pm
Wilmington, DE
Wilmington
5:15pm
Richmond, VA
Richmond - Main Street Station
4h 51min
Amtrak
Northeast Regional
$53
9:50pm
Wilmington, DE
Wilmington
10:03am
Richmond, VA
Richmond - Main Street Station
12h 13min
+
$107
9:50pm
Wilmington, DE
Wilmington
7:00am
Washington, DC
Washington - Union Station
9h 10min
Amtrak
Northeast Regional
$79
0h 20min layover
7:20am
Washington, DC
Washington - Union Station
10:03am
Richmond, VA
Richmond - Main Street Station
2h 43min
Amtrak
Northeast Regional
$28
The Wilmington - Richmond route has approximately 4 frequencies and its minimum duration is around 4h 41min. It is important you book your ticket in advance to avoid running out, since $53 tickets tend to run out quickly.
The distance between Wilmington and Richmond is around 337 kilometers and bus companies that can help you in your journey are: Amtrak.
The train journey may vary depending on the stops. The minimum duration is usually around 4h 41min to cover 337 kilometers.
According to our data, the cheapest ticket costs $53 and leaves Wilmington. You will not have to do any transfers, the trip will go direct to Richmond - Main Street Station.
The last train leaves at 9:50pm from Wilmington and arrives at 10:03am at Richmond - Main Street Station. It will take 12h 13min, its price is $107 and the number of changes will be 1.
Yes, there are direct train routes, their duration is usually around 4h 41min and the price is $53.